May Faire 2005
The traditional May Pole dance is an important part of the spring
celebration in many Waldorf Schools.
Before the start of the dance, the May Pole stands against the spring sky.
Families begin the dance, each parent and child holding a brightly
colored ribbon. A traditional song is sung as the dancers weave
their ribbon onto the pole.
The children have fun singing and dancing.
As the dance progresses, the ribbons wrap around the pole.
Here the dance is nearly half done.
As the dance finishes, the circle in which the dancers walk gets
smaller and smaller.
The finished May Pole!
